Transmitter Tower

USA / Alabama / Demopolis /
 microwave tower / microwave transmission  Add category
 Upload a photo

446 Feet Tall
Nearby cities:
Coordinates:   32°28'29"N   87°49'44"W
This article was last modified 3 years ago